Information on exam submission at IMK

? The candidate / student number is published on student web approx. 2 weeks ahead of exam. If you experience problems with your candidate number, please contact the IMK reception.

? The exam will be handed out the given exam date from 10.00 a.m. The exam text will also be published on the course's semester web pages.

? The deadline for submitting your exam will be the given date from 12.00 to 14.00. Exams submitted later than 14.00 will not be accepted. It is not possible to turn in corrected or missing material after the deadline.

? Please submit your exam in 2 copies. Every page in a copy has to be stapled or otherwise arranged in the correct order. Please number all pages. Also include candidate number, course name and code, and date.

? Remember to bring valid students ID when you submit your exam.

? The exam can only be submitted personally.

? An obligatory statement has to be signed and turned in together with your exam. This statement will be given out at the reception.

? Lay out: Hand written papers are not accepted. Left and right indentation should be 3 cm. Top and bottom spacing: 2,5 cm. Line spacing 1,5. Font size 12 (For normal font types like Palatino / Times)

The front page should include following the information: - Title of paper - For home exams: candidate number – top of page, centered - Name of study program, level, course name and code, semester and year.

Results and grades will be published at the department, at level 4. We do not give out results by phone or e-mail, except for students living outside Oslo. There will normally be a short delay before results are available in student web.
